中文摘要 | The existence and features of the localized interface optical-phonon modes (IOPM's) in two coupled semi-infinite superlattices with a frequency-independent defect layer are investigated in the dielectric continuum approximation. A comparison of the localized IOPM's between structures with frequency-independent defect layer (type I structure) and frequency-dependent defect layer (type 11 structure) is made. We find that the antisymmetric localized modes in type I structure display interesting features significantly different from those in the type 11 structure. The existence and localization of the antisymmetric modes in type I structure strongly depend on the nature of the defect layer, transverse wave number, the thickness of the defect layer and the constituent layers. However, the symmetric localized modes are not sensitive to the nature and thickness of the defect layer. (C) 2002 Elsevier Science B.V. All rights reserved. |
